## Further Reading

Zero-downtime schema migrations on the Larkfield platform follow the expand-migrate-contract pattern. Before paging anyone, confirm that the dual-write phase has fully completed and that the backfill counters in Quillgate have converged; aborting mid-contract is the most common cause of partial outages. The team maintains worked examples covering column renames, enum changes, and index rebuilds, along with rollback checklists for each phase. The full migration playbook, including timing guidance, lives on the internal wiki.

dashboard of yagep-tajop = https://jira.tolvaqsys.internal/browse/pages/pages/browse

# Build Provenance: Session-Token Refresh Bug

Tokens minted by Gatelock 2.9 expired early because the refresh worker read the stale TTL from the provenance manifest, not the deploy config. Fixed in the 3.0 hotfix; manifests now carry a signed TTL field. Verify all artifacts in the Larkspur pipeline were rebuilt after the cutover. Hotfix trace identifier for audit follows.

trace token, yahof-yadup: htk21_3e52fc440779ed8614351

## Step 4 — Vendor third-party fonts

Glyphcart no longer pulls fonts from the Ortavia CDN at build time. All typefaces ship inside the repo under `assets/fonts/vendored`. Copy the licensed families from the old `fontpull` cache, run `make fonts-verify` to check hashes, and delete the `fontpull` stanza from your local build file. CI fails on any remote font reference, so do this before your first push. The font resolver reads its settings at startup; point it at the vendored directory using the values below.

config for tagaf-bawif:
[norok]
host = norok.ordinworks.local
user = norok_svc
database = norok_prod

Subject: Tax cache hotfix rolling out

Team — the Lornbeck tax-rate lookup cache was returning stale county rates after yesterday's table refresh. Hotfix invalidates on table version and ships tonight. Support: affected orders between 09:10 and 10:05 local were recalculated automatically; no customer action needed. If a merchant disputes a charge, escalate to billing with the order window noted. Rollback plan exists but we don't expect to need it. The hotfix build is identified by the token below.

pipeline stamp: htk4_66df